Paul’s masterful interpretation of birds and mammals is a joy to behold. There are many Wildlife Artists today, but Paul’s dedication to his art puts him in a class of his own. His treatment of the subjects he paints brings them to life and you feel you know them as little personalities. Paul’s paintings are very special and so are their titles, which will invariably give one a quiet chuckle! All animals have a personality – you just have to look for it and in Paul’s paintings you cannot fail to find his wonderful interpretation.

ANGELO WILL BE OUR ART TUTOR IN FRANCE fir 2010, He is an artist with passion. His paintings express a zest for life and encompass a rich diversity of subjects from huge landscapes and dramatic still life to intimate scenes, portraits and figure studies. His oil paintings have a distinctive flair, joie de vivre, is one way to describe his work. Every piece is full of vitality and spontaneity.
He appreciates the character of old buildings, interesting people and the dignity of older folk. He has recorded many of these observations in drawing and painting activity - the diversity of life being a visual stimulus.
Angelo won the Sir Arthur Streeton Award along with numerous other awards, and has been a finalist in the Alice Bale Scholarship

Peter was born in Broken Hill and currently lives in coastal New South Wales. He has been painting professionally for over 20 years. His trips to Europe, particularly France, are usually taken in the winter so he can capture the moodiness of a cold, rainy day. However this year he is going in Autumn and will return with a new palette. Peter has annual exhibitions with leading galleries in Sydney and we hope to have one together with his son Joshua in 2007.

Rodney can be described as a traditional landscape painter and in his work the influences of the Heidelberg School, Lloyd Rees, Turner and Arthur Boyd can be seen. With his great attention to the effects of light on the landscape, he manages to capture the essence of Australia.
Rodney has received over 64 major awards including the Victorian Artists' Society Artist of the Year Award.
